Which side of the plane has the best views at Yichun Lindu Airport (LDS)?

At Yichun Lindu Airport in Yichun: for takeoff, sit on the Right side; for landing, sit on the Right side. Notable views include: Yichun city sprawl, forested Xiaoxing'an Mountains to the east, Heilongjiang Province agricultural plains, Yichun River valley.

What can I see during takeoff from Yichun Lindu Airport in Yichun?

When taking off from Yichun Lindu Airport (LDS), sit on the Right side for the best views. Yichun Lindu Airport sits in a valley surrounded by forested hills. During typical northeasterly departures, the right side offers views of the Heilongjiang landscape with rolling terrain and the Yichun urban area receding below. The left side faces less dramatic terrain initially. Notable sights include: Yichun city sprawl, forested Xiaoxing'an Mountains to the east, Heilongjiang Province agricultural plains, Yichun River valley.

What can I see when landing at Yichun Lindu Airport in Yichun?

When landing at Yichun Lindu Airport (LDS), sit on the Right side for the best views. Yichun Lindu Airport's primary runway orientation (09/27) means most approaches come from the east or west. Right-side seats offer views of the Heilongjiang River valley and surrounding boreal forest landscape during typical westbound approaches, while the airport sits on relatively flat terrain with limited dramatic features on the left side. Notable sights include: Heilongjiang River to the north and east, extensive boreal forest (taiga) covering the terrain, Yichun city sprawl to the south, flat to gently rolling topography characteristic of northeastern China.
